How much do entry level first year associate attorney 2025 j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 26,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level first year associate attorney 2025 in Reno, NV is $107,843.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$79,800.00 and $129,600.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Entry Level First Year Associate Attorney,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level First Year Associate Attorney, you need a Juris Doctor (JD) degree, bar admission, strong legal research, writing, and analytical skills. Familiarity with legal research platforms like Westlaw or LexisNexis, as well as proficiency in Microsoft Office, is typically required. Outstanding time management, attention to detail, and effective communication make new associates stand out. These skills and qualities are crucial for efficiently managing caseloads, producing high-quality work, and contributing value to clients and the firm.

What is an Entry Level First Year Associate Attorney?

An Entry Level First Year Associate Attorney is a recent law school graduate who has passed the bar exam and is beginning their legal career at a law firm. These attorneys typically work under the supervision of more experienced lawyers, assisting with legal research, drafting documents, and supporting litigation or transactional matters. Their role is to learn practical lawyering skills, develop expertise in specific legal areas, and contribute to the firm's work on behalf of its clients.

What types of projects and responsibilities can an Entry Level First Year Associate Attorney expect during their first year at a law firm?

As an Entry Level First Year Associate Attorney, you can expect to work on a variety of projects ranging from legal research and drafting memos to assisting with discovery, preparing briefs, and supporting senior attorneys in client meetings or court proceedings. The first year typically involves a steep learning curve as you become familiar with firm protocols, case management systems, and the substantive areas of law your firm practices. You’ll likely collaborate closely with more experienced attorneys and paralegals, gaining exposure to different practice groups and clients. This collaborative environment provides a strong foundation for professional growth and helps you develop essential legal skills that will be valuable throughout your career.
